TYEB MEHTA

(1925 ‒ 2009)

Untitled

Inscribed, signed and dated ‘for Raza & Jeanine / Tyeb 73’ (lower right);

bearing Vadehra Art Gallery label on the hardboard (on the reverse)

1973

Pencil on paper

20.25 x 21 in (51.4 x 53.5 cm)

Rs 15,00,000 ‒ 18,00,000

$ 22,390 ‒ 26,870

PROVENANCE:

Vadehra Art Gallery, New Delhi

Tyeb Mehta dedicated this drawing to fellow

artists S H Raza and his wife Jeanine, with

whom he shared a long friendship.
